The Loves of Joanna Godden *** (1947, Googie Withers, Jean Kent, John McCallum, Derek Bond, Chips Rafferty) – Classic Movie Review 7088

Director Charles Frend’s nicely done but mild 1947 Ealing Studios romantic drama, taken from Sheila Kaye-Smith’s novel Joanna Godden, is set in England in the Edwardian period. It is Romney Marsh, between Kent and Sussex, in 1905. […]

Dr Syn *** (1937, George Arliss, Margaret Lockwood, John Loder, Roy Emerton, Graham Moffatt) – Classic Movie Review 6624

George Arliss’s last movie sees him as Dr Syn, the 18th-century vicar of Dymchurch, Kent, by day but moonlighting as the notorious pirate Captain Clegg by night. Old-style actor Arliss gives an antique barnstorming performance […]

Thursday’s Children **** (1954, dir Lindsay Anderson) – Classic Movie Review 1411

Director Lindsay Anderson’s rousing 21-minute 1954 British short documentary film about the education of deaf children at The Royal School for the Deaf in Margate, Kent, won the Academy Award in 1955 for Best Documentary Short Subject. […]
